Doris Ellen Delaney's Obituary
Doris Ellen Delaney, age 78, most recently of Lewes DE, where she passed peacefully after her battle with cancer. Doris was born December 28, 1938 in New York City and grew up in Sunnyside, Queens, NY with sisters June, Maureen and Patti, raised by stepdad Ed Brady and loving mother Kay (Ward).
She graduated LIC High School in 1956. Doris had a lovely singing voice and was a favorite local performer in Sunnyside, Woodside and Astoria, Queens. Astoria is where Doris and first husband. Dominic DeBonis, laid down their beautiful family roots on 46th St and Ditmars Blvrd in St. Francis of Assisi parish. Doris and Dom raised 4 loving children, Roger, Richard, Mary Ellen and Michelle, all four catholic-schooled and devoted to a wonderful mom. In June of 1987. Dominic suddenly passed, leaving Doris at 48 a widow whose 2nd chance at a new life was yet to unfold.
After a love at first sight meeting at Tavern on the Green in Central Park, Doris married retired NYPD Sgt. Brian Delaney in May 1991. They were married just under 26 years, lived for most of their time in Briarcliff Manor, NY, moving to Lewes in 2010, and having great winters in Port St. Lucie, FL. Doris was a Lector and Leader of Song, beloved part of every parish she graced!
The rest they say is history. As a most devoted couple, a romance by any account, Brian and Doris Delaney joined families, with Brian's children, Billy (dec), Dorothy and Timmy embracing Doris and the DeBonis children doing the same for Brian!
Doris and Brian were proud and devoted grandparents to Ryan, Liam and Roisin DeBonis; Elish, Colleen and Shane Conlon; Michael, Dominic and Christina Matica; and their latest and adorable Haden James DeBonis; Matt and Dan Pinkston; Kate, Lauren and Jack Delaney. Rarely is love so beautifully and unconditionally honored. RIP with the Lord, Doris. It is accomplished!
